본문 바로가기
Python

[ANACONDA][VENV] 파이썬 가상환경 관리,Conda, venv

by Chandler.j 2022. 10. 12.
반응형

fig1. title

0. ANACONDA

1. VirtualENV(venv)


0. ANACONDA

- 환경생성

conda create -n ENV_NAME python=3.x

# from file
conda env create -n ENV_NAME -f requirements.txt

- 환경실행

conda activate ENV_NAME

- 환경종료

deactivate

- 패키지관리

# txt
conda env export > requirements.txt

# yml
conda env export > requirements.yml

ref: https://www.anaconda.com/


1. VirtualENV(venv)

- 환경생성

python3 -m venv ENV_NAME

- 환경실행

source ENV_NAME/bin/activate

- 환경종료

deactivate

- 패키지관리

# install
pip3 install -r requirements.txt

# freeze
pip3 freeze > requirements.txt

ref: https://docs.python.org/3/library/venv.html

 

 

 

ref: https://devbull.xyz/python-create-environment/

 


TOP

Designed by 티스토리